https://www.avient.com/content/what-lft
Long fiber reinforced thermoplastic (LFRT) or Long Fiber Thermoplastic (LFT) or Long Fiber Composite is a fiber reinforced injection moldable thermoplastic material.
The composite pellet is manufactured through pultruding continuous fiber filaments that are melt permeated with polymer in an impregnation die, creating a product with 20% to 60%, by weight, fiber content that is 12mm in length.
